There are miles of great snow shoe trails a few block from house and ski trails at State Parks nearby. The winter scape views are remarkable especially after a fresh snow. Our favorite is exploring the ice shoves along the shorelines and watching for eagles and snowy owls. Come experience "Wisconsin Christmas Pie" at off season rates that are reduced upto more than 50% summertime rates.
Spring is also a great time for fishermen to visit at reduced rates. Exciting fishing can be had from shore, or boat from late March to early June for brown trout, steelhead, pike and smallmouth. Owner is willing to share info on where to go and how to catch.

This property has a gorgeous view of the historical Cana Island lighthouse which is within walking distance down historic town road. It is also located next to one of the State of Wisconsin Forests known as Spike Horn, Moonlight Bay Bedrock State Natural Area and Baileys Harbor Boreal Forest, which have large beautiful hiking paths and natural sand beach frontage, all walking distance from our home.
Kayak info: The fishing from Cana Island and through out nearby Moonlight Bay boasts a lot of fishing opportunities from Small Mouth Bass and Northern Pike to occasional Brown Trout. We have 2 fishing kayaks available at the home. These sturdy kayaks rated for unto 350# person can be used for just checking out the beautiful shorelines or catching a DC trophy.
